"""Generic Access Profile"""
# -----------------------------------------------------------------------------
# Imports
# -----------------------------------------------------------------------------
import logging
import struct
from typing import Optional, Tuple, Union
from bumble.core import Appearance
from bumble.gatt import (
TemplateService,
Characteristic,
CharacteristicAdapter,
DelegatedCharacteristicAdapter,
UTF8CharacteristicAdapter,
GATT_GENERIC_ACCESS_SERVICE,
GATT_DEVICE_NAME_CHARACTERISTIC,
GATT_APPEARANCE_CHARACTERISTIC,
)
from bumble.gatt_client import ProfileServiceProxy, ServiceProxy
# -----------------------------------------------------------------------------
# Logging
# -----------------------------------------------------------------------------
logger = logging.getLogger(__name__)
# -----------------------------------------------------------------------------
# Classes
# -----------------------------------------------------------------------------
# -----------------------------------------------------------------------------
class GenericAccessService(TemplateService):
UUID = GATT_GENERIC_ACCESS_SERVICE
def __init__(
self, device_name: str, appearance: Union[Appearance, Tuple[int, int], int] = 0
):
if isinstance(appearance, int):
appearance_int = appearance
elif isinstance(appearance, tuple):
appearance_int = (appearance[0] << 6) | appearance[1]
elif isinstance(appearance, Appearance):
appearance_int = int(appearance)
else:
raise TypeError()
self.device_name_characteristic = Characteristic(
GATT_DEVICE_NAME_CHARACTERISTIC,
Characteristic.Properties.READ,
Characteristic.READABLE,
device_name.encode('utf-8')[:248],
)
self.appearance_characteristic = Characteristic(
GATT_APPEARANCE_CHARACTERISTIC,
Characteristic.Properties.READ,
Characteristic.READABLE,
struct.pack('<H', appearance_int),
)
super().__init__(
[self.device_name_characteristic, self.appearance_characteristic]
)
# -----------------------------------------------------------------------------
class GenericAccessServiceProxy(ProfileServiceProxy):
SERVICE_CLASS = GenericAccessService
device_name: Optional[CharacteristicAdapter]
appearance: Optional[DelegatedCharacteristicAdapter]
def __init__(self, service_proxy: ServiceProxy):
self.service_proxy = service_proxy
if characteristics := service_proxy.get_characteristics_by_uuid(
GATT_DEVICE_NAME_CHARACTERISTIC
):
self.device_name = UTF8CharacteristicAdapter(characteristics[0])
else:
self.device_name = None
if characteristics := service_proxy.get_characteristics_by_uuid(
GATT_APPEARANCE_CHARACTERISTIC
):
self.appearance = DelegatedCharacteristicAdapter(
characteristics[0],
decode=lambda value: Appearance.from_int(
struct.unpack_from('<H', value, 0)[0],
),
)
else:
self.appearance = None

"""LE Audio - Telephony and Media Audio Profile"""
# -----------------------------------------------------------------------------
# Imports
# -----------------------------------------------------------------------------
import enum
import logging
import struct
from typing import Optional
from bumble.gatt import (
TemplateService,
Characteristic,
DelegatedCharacteristicAdapter,
GATT_TELEPHONY_AND_MEDIA_AUDIO_SERVICE,
GATT_TMAP_ROLE_CHARACTERISTIC,
)
from bumble.gatt_client import ProfileServiceProxy, ServiceProxy
# -----------------------------------------------------------------------------
# Logging
# -----------------------------------------------------------------------------
logger = logging.getLogger(__name__)
# -----------------------------------------------------------------------------
# Classes
# -----------------------------------------------------------------------------
class Role(enum.IntFlag):
CALL_GATEWAY = 1 << 0
CALL_TERMINAL = 1 << 1
UNICAST_MEDIA_SENDER = 1 << 2
UNICAST_MEDIA_RECEIVER = 1 << 3
BROADCAST_MEDIA_SENDER = 1 << 4
BROADCAST_MEDIA_RECEIVER = 1 << 5
# -----------------------------------------------------------------------------
class TelephonyAndMediaAudioService(TemplateService):
UUID = GATT_TELEPHONY_AND_MEDIA_AUDIO_SERVICE
def __init__(self, role: Role):
self.role_characteristic = Characteristic(
GATT_TMAP_ROLE_CHARACTERISTIC,
Characteristic.Properties.READ,
Characteristic.READABLE,
struct.pack('<H', int(role)),
)
super().__init__([self.role_characteristic])
# -----------------------------------------------------------------------------
class TelephonyAndMediaAudioServiceProxy(ProfileServiceProxy):
SERVICE_CLASS = TelephonyAndMediaAudioService
role: Optional[DelegatedCharacteristicAdapter]
def __init__(self, service_proxy: ServiceProxy):
self.service_proxy = service_proxy
if characteristics := service_proxy.get_characteristics_by_uuid(
GATT_TMAP_ROLE_CHARACTERISTIC
):
self.role = DelegatedCharacteristicAdapter(
characteristics[0],
decode=lambda value: Role(
struct.unpack_from('<H', value, 0)[0],
),
)
else:
self.role = None
